Waiver of Workmen's Compensation Immunity. Solely and expressly for the purpose of its <br /> duties to indemnify and defend the Purchasers, Artist specifically waives any immunity it may <br /> have under the State Industrial Insurance Law, Title 51 RCW. Artist recognizes that this waiver <br /> of immunity under Title 51 RCW was specifically entered into pursuant to the provisions of <br /> RCW 4.24.115 and was the subject of mutual negotiation. <br /> C. Insurance. <br /> A. Artist shall comply with the following conditions and procure and keep in force during <br /> the term of this Agreement, at Artist's own cost and expense, the following policies of insurance <br /> with companies authorized to do business in the State of Washington, which are rated at least <br /> "A" or better and with a numerical rating of no less than seven (7), by A.M. Best Company and <br /> which are acceptable to the Purchasers. <br /> 1. Workers' Compensation Insurance as required by Washington law. If the Purchasers <br /> authorize sublet work, the Artist shall require each subcontractor to provide Workers' <br /> Compensation Insurance for its employees, unless the Artist covers such employees. <br /> 2. Commercial General Liability Insurance on an occurrence basis in an amount not less <br /> than $1,000,0000 per occurrence and at least $2,000,000 in the annual aggregate, <br /> including but not limited to: premises/operations (including off-site operations), blanket <br /> contractual liability and broad form property damage. Artist shall insure the Work and <br /> Documents against casualty, loss, theft, fire, flood, destruction and other perils. The risk <br /> of loss shall be on the Artist until the Work is completely installed. <br /> 3. Business Automobile Liability Insurance in an amount not less than $500,000 per <br /> occurrence, extending to any automobile. A statement certifying that no vehicle will be <br /> used in accomplishing this Agreement may be substituted for this insurance requirement. <br />
